Is there a relationship between hives and stress?

Did you know that stress can cause hives?

Hives usually results from an allergic process but the cause can also be non-allergic, for instance stress. Hives and stress have a close relation.

Emotional stress can trigger some immunological changes in the mast cells which release histamines into the skin upon being disturbed and may lead to hives. However, long-drawn-out or extreme stress may be responsible for chronic hives.

What does a hive rash look like? Are hive rashes painful?

A hives rash is a skin condition marked by red spots on different areas of skin. Hives rashes can be a constant pain in the neck for the patient. Their color and size varies greatly; color can be pale pink and size can range from a pin head up to a few mm.
